Sony ZV-1 vs Sony ZV-E10 Overview

Here is a complete overview of the Sony ZV-1 and Sony ZV-E10, former being a Large Sensor Compact while the latter is a Entry-Level Mirrorless and they are both sold by Sony. The resolution of the ZV-1 (20MP) and the ZV-E10 (24MP) is pretty well matched but the ZV-1 (1") and ZV-E10 (APS-C) use different sensor sizes.

The ZV-1 was released 14 months earlier than the ZV-E10 which makes the cameras a generation apart from each other. Each of the cameras come with different body type with the Sony ZV-1 being a Large Sensor Compact camera and the Sony ZV-E10 being a Rangefinder-style mirrorless camera.

Sony ZV-1 vs Sony ZV-E10 Physical Comparison

If you're aiming to carry your camera frequently, you're going to have to think about its weight and proportions. The Sony ZV-1 has outside dimensions of 105mm x 60mm x 44mm (4.1" x 2.4" x 1.7") having a weight of 294 grams (0.65 lbs) whilst the Sony ZV-E10 has measurements of 115mm x 64mm x 45mm (4.5" x 2.5" x 1.8") with a weight of 343 grams (0.76 lbs).

Sony ZV-1 vs Sony ZV-E10 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it is tough to imagine the gap between sensor sizing only by looking at a spec sheet. The photograph here may give you a far better sense of the sensor dimensions in the ZV-1 and ZV-E10.

As you can see, each of these cameras posses different resolutions and different sensor sizing. The ZV-1 featuring a tinier sensor is going to make getting shallow DOF more difficult and the Sony ZV-E10 will give you greater detail as a result of its extra 4MP. Higher resolution will enable you to crop shots somewhat more aggressively. The older ZV-1 is going to be disadvantaged with regard to sensor innovation.
